We are coming to Berlin in a couple of weeks and I have looked at the Airport Express to get from Schoenfeld to Prenzlauer Berg (we are staying at the Aurora Hostel) I was just wondering where we get off in Berlin city and do we need another train to get to the hostel? Can anyone help?

Try www.bvg.de which is the official Berlin public transport site and has a good journey planner on it.
I think your best bet would be to catch train to Friedrichstrasse and then get a Number 12 tram. The alternative is changing at Alexanderplatz and getting the U-bahn but I think this would give you a longer walk at the other end.
